Remove charges for PO Boxes and charge for delivery to residences or business to save money.

Created by J.W. on December 22, 2011

The U.S. Postal Service is a much needed service in this country. Due to the high cost of wages and fleet utilization for mail delivery, propose an annual charge for mail delivery to business and residential addresses, and dismiss or reduce the annual cost of local PO Boxes. It should be easy to see that the cost of placing mail in a local PO Box, or several, centralized box locations would cost less and save money for the USPS than delivery mail to nearly every address in the nation. Though jobs will be lost from delivery routes, other types of jobs can be created by construction of box locations or rental/leasing of buildings to house the boxes. Mail will also likely be more secure.
